]> git.pld-linux.org Git - packages/cvs-nserver.git/blob - cvs-nserver-initgroups-rootonly.patch
Release 36 (by relup.sh)
[packages/cvs-nserver.git] / cvs-nserver-initgroups-rootonly.patch
1 --- cvs-nserver-1.11.1.52/src/cvschkpw.c.orig   Sat Sep  8 18:30:58 2001
2 +++ cvs-nserver-1.11.1.52/src/cvschkpw.c        Tue Mar 11 21:21:21 2003
3 @@ -223,7 +223,7 @@
4         }
5         
6  #ifdef HAVE_INITGROUPS
7 -       if (initgroups(system_user, passwd->pw_gid) != 0) 
8 +       if (getuid()==0 && initgroups(system_user, passwd->pw_gid) != 0) 
9         {
10             fputs(err_prefix, stderr);
11             printf("cvschkpw: could not set groups for user %s: %s\n",
This page took 0.069197 seconds and 3 git commands to generate.